Python 中的 issuperset()


在本文中,我们将学习 Python 中的 issuperset() 及其在各个领域中的实现。

如果 set B 中的所有元素都包含作为参数传递的 set A,则此方法返回布尔值 True;如果 B 中不包含 A 的所有元素,则返回 False。

这意味着,如果 B 是 A 的超集,那么它

returns true;
else False

示例

让我们看一些示例

 实时演示

A = {'t','u','t','o','r','i','a','l'}
B = {'t','u','t'}
print("A issuperset B : ", A.issuperset(B))
print("B issuperset A : ", B.issuperset(A))

输出

A issuperset B : True
B issuperset A : False

示例

 实时演示

A = {'t','u','t','o','r','i','a','l'}
B = {'t','u','t'}
C = {'o','r','i','a','l'}
print("A issuperset B : ", A.issuperset(B))
print("B issuperset A : ", B.issuperset(A))
print("A issuperset C : ", A.issuperset(C))
print("B issuperset C : ", B.issuperset(C))

输出

A issuperset B : True
B issuperset A : False
A issuperset C : True
B issuperset C : False

结论

在本文中,我们学习了如何在 Python 3.x 或更早版本中实现 issuperset() 函数。

更新于: 2019-08-29

97 次浏览

开启你的 职业生涯

完成课程并获得认证

立即开始
广告
© . All rights reserved.